Set Up A Facebook Ads Account
If you're looking to advertise on Facebook, the first step is to create a Facebook ad account. Here's a quick step on how to do so:
Go to www.facebook.com/business and, in the top right-hand corner, click Create Ad Account.
Fill out the required information, including your business name, address, and phone number.
Once you've filled out all of the required fields, click Continue.
Then, select your billing method and time zone. Select the options that best suit your needs before clicking Save and Continue.
Determine Your Goals
When choosing a Facebook ad objective, consider what you want your ad to accomplish. Do you want to increase brand awareness, get more website clicks, or drive more in-store sales? Select the corresponding objective from Facebook's options once you've determined your goal.
Remember that each objective has unique optimization and delivery options.

Tips for Creating a Successful Facebook Ad:
· People scrolling through their Facebook feeds don't want to stop and read a novel, so keep your ad copy short and sweet. Get right to the point.
· Again, people scrolling through Facebook prefer eye-catching images or videos. An eye-catching image or video will make them pause and watch your advertisement.
· Use persuasion in your language; your advertisement should persuade the reader to want to proceed to the next action, such as visiting your website or making a purchase.
